Free online greeting card maker or poetry art generator. Create free custom printable greeting cards or art from photos and text online. Use PoetrySoup's free online software to make greeting cards from poems, quotes, or your own words. Generate memes, cards, or poetry art for any occasion; weddings, anniversaries, holidays, etc (See examples here). Make a card to show your loved one how special they are to you. Once you make a card, you can email it, download it, or share it with others on your favorite social network site like Facebook. Also, you can create shareable and downloadable cards from poetry on PoetrySoup. Use our poetry search engine to find the perfect poem, and then click the camera icon to create the card or art.

I Love You
“I love you” But did you? Or did you love those sweet words I whispered in your ear, The way I made you feel special. You can say you love me; But before you close your eyes at night, What was your last thought? Was it the way I laughed when you told a joke? Or my smile? Is it my body? Is it how I made you feel wanted in this lonely world? I don't know if I believe you loved me, We just broke up and you're already happy with her. It makes me doubt the words you said to me, If they were real… or a way to play with my heart. I told you when you moved on I'd be happy for you, I just didn't think you'd move on so soon. I thought I'd have time to get over you before I saw you with her. Two days after we broke up and you already replaced my picture. I cried and cried and wondered what she had that I didn't. Maybe it was the distance, She was close and I was far, But I thought we could've worked it out. I know you say I hurt you, But you hurt me in a way I just can't describe. You told me that you loved me But it's so hard to believe that you love me when you run to her.
